Wollongong is located approximately 1,200 kilometers south of Gladstone. Driving is a long journey along the Pacific Highway, taking about 14 hours. Alternatively, you can fly from Gladstone to Sydney and take a train or shuttle to Wollongong. Wollongong is known for its beautiful beaches, the Sea Cliff Bridge, and its industrial heritage. The journey connects two major coastal cities.
Total Distance: 1,200 km driving distance; 1,050 km straight-line air distance.
